CSTO peacekeepers about to embark on peace support operation as part of exercise in Belarus

MOSCOW, 13 October (BelTA) – Peacekeeping forces of the Collective Security Treaty Organization are preparing for a joint peacekeeping operation as part of the command and staff exercise Nerushimoye Bratstvo 2020 [Indestructible Brotherhood] in Belarus, BelTA has learned.

Participants of the exercise were preparing for a joint peacekeeping operation in the military exercise area Losvido in Belarus on 13 October. This stage of the exercise began when Chief of the CSTO Collective Peacekeeping Forces, Colonel Dmitry Sobol received a UN mandate to carry out a peacekeeping operation. The commanding officer presented the concept of the joint operation.

Chief of the Exercise Command Staff, Colonel Vladimir Bely noted that the units were practicing escorting columns with humanitarian cargoes, deployment in responsibility areas, defending the areas, and counteracting assaults.

The peacekeepers also brushed up on their first aid skills, patrolled areas, set up checkpoints, and practiced ways to counteract mass riots.

A research team has been deployed as part of this year's exercise to look into matters of logistics of the CSTO peacekeeping forces. Vladimir Bely said: “It is important for us to understand and later on polish certain aspects of interaction. We will submit proposals to command and control bodies after the exercise,” he said.

The command and staff exercise Nerushimoye Bratstvo 2020 [Indestructible Brotherhood] for peacekeeping forces of the Collective Security Treaty Organization (CSTO) began on 12 October. A total of over 900 people are taking part in the exercise. Over 120 units of military hardware and special hardware, including flying drones, two Mi-8AMTSh helicopters and two Mi-24 attack helicopters of the Central Military District of the Armed Forces of Russia, have been deployed as part of the exercise.

The exercise has been organized as part of this year's plan on the joint training of command bodies, assets, and forces of the CSTO collective security system.
